Job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ented Toolmaker with a strong background in metal stamping to join our manufacturing team. The Toolmaker will be responsible for creating, repairing, and maintaining precision tools, dies, jigs, and fixtures used in punch press operations. This role requires strong blueprint reading, machining, and troubleshooting skills to ensure accurate fabrication and efficient production.

Key Responsibilities
  • Inter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and CAD files
  • Set up and operate manual and CNC machines including mills, lathes, grinders, and surface finishers
  • Assemble, fit, and test tools and dies
  • Perform preventative and corrective maintenance on stamping tools and dies
  • Troubleshoot tooling and stamping issues with engineering and production teams
  • Modify existing tools and fixtures as needed
  • Maintain documentation of tool builds, repairs, and modifications
  • Follow all safety, quality, and production standards
Requirements
  • Tool & Die apprenticeship, technical training, or equivalent experience
  • Minimum 3 years of experience with metal stamping tooling
  • Experience with compound blanks, progressive dies, fixtures, and gauges
  • Strong understanding of die clearances, press setup, and material flow
  • Ability to read blueprints and GD&T specifications
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em‑solving skills
  • Ability to work independently with minimal supervision
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with in-die sensors and die protection systems
  • Haas CNC machining experience
  • CAD/CAM software experience
  • Lean manufacturing knowledge
